正在显示
1 个修改的文件
包含
12 行增加
和
4 行删除
@@ -68,10 +68,18 @@ class LightService | @@ -68,10 +68,18 @@ class LightService | ||
68 | { | 68 | { |
69 | $str = mb_convert_encoding($str, 'GB2312'); | 69 | $str = mb_convert_encoding($str, 'GB2312'); |
70 | var_dump(strlen($str)); | 70 | var_dump(strlen($str)); |
71 | - $change_after = ''; | ||
72 | - for ($i = 0; $i < strlen($str); $i=$i+2) { | ||
73 | - $change_after .= dechex(ord($str[$i])).dechex(ord($str[$i+1])); | ||
74 | - var_dump($change_after); | 71 | + if(strlen($str)%2!=0){ |
72 | + $change_after = ''; | ||
73 | + for ($i = 0; $i < strlen($str); $i = $i + 1) { | ||
74 | + $change_after .= dechex(ord($str[$i])); | ||
75 | + var_dump($change_after); | ||
76 | + } | ||
77 | + }else { | ||
78 | + $change_after = ''; | ||
79 | + for ($i = 0; $i < strlen($str); $i = $i + 2) { | ||
80 | + $change_after .= dechex(ord($str[$i])) . dechex(ord($str[$i + 1])); | ||
81 | + var_dump($change_after); | ||
82 | + } | ||
75 | } | 83 | } |
76 | exit(); | 84 | exit(); |
77 | for ($i=0;strlen($change_after)<130;$i++){ | 85 | for ($i=0;strlen($change_after)<130;$i++){ |
-
请 注册 或 登录 后发表评论